The traditional educational landscape often struggles to keep pace with the rapid advancements in technology and the evolving needs of both students and educators. This challenge has given rise to a crucial question; how can we effectively harness the full potential of next-generation educational technologies to shape a brighter future for education? A solution to this very question can be found within the pages of Reshaping Learning with Next Generation Educational Technologies. This book delves deep into the convergence of artificial intelligence (AI), disruptive technologies, and cutting-edge educational practices, revealing their transformative power. Through practical examples, visionary insights, and thought-provoking analyses, it provides a roadmap for educators, researchers, and professionals to navigate this changing educational landscape. It's a call to action, urging academia to seize the transformative potential of these groundbreaking technologies. For academic scholars, educators, and researchers, the book presents a wealth of knowledge and practical guidance. By exploring topics such as AI-powered content creation, ethical considerations in education, and AI-driven assessment methods, it equips its readers to shape a future where education transcends traditional boundaries. By fostering collaboration and dialogue across various disciplines, it offers a compelling solution to the challenge posed by the evolving educational landscape. This book is not just an exploration of the issue; it's a comprehensive solution, a roadmap to empower the academic community to embrace the future of education where next-generation technologies and innovative practices redefine learning. It's an invitation to join the journey towards an educational renaissance, where every student and educator can thrive in an era of limitless possibilities.
